Transaction 224feef7c26e7cb8dd5bd651c72017e1733e3712e763f702096757fdf81267bc

1 Input
2 Outputs
  • 224feef7c26e7cb8dd5bd651c72017e1733e3712e763f702096757fdf81267bc:0
  • value  12787662
    address  12N7ahLLFxZK36FKJXFyeNmPCzuhi3o5rz
  • 224feef7c26e7cb8dd5bd651c72017e1733e3712e763f702096757fdf81267bc:1
  • value  337882086
    address  3PXFzHiZhAa7aYgZi9h9VgBnWvPVpEaEGL